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5346 50009 761269575 295614 05378320
5850879 904029714 272
5850879 904029714 272
174974195 937 8674816037
All about undefined
Interested in learning more?
5850879 904029714 272
174974195 937 8674816037
See more
95888319 99263 62
37 119213 811884365
See more
922931 93819443 79009242
079 12 76875947 62
See more